Alfred is a middle-aged man whose eyes can physically see the car driving up to him but whose brain is unable to interpret the i

nformation and move away in time. In this scenario, the area of alfred's brain that is most likely damaged is the _____.
Social Studies
1 answer:
xz_007 [3.2K]4 years ago
6 0

. In this scenario, the area of Alfred's brain that is most likely damaged is the "occipital".


The occipital lobe is the seat of a large portion of the brain's visual cortex, permitting you not exclusively to see and process improvements from the outer world, yet in addition to dole out importance to and recollect visual observations. Found simply under the parietal lobe or above the temporal lobe, the occipital lobe is the mind's littlest lobe, yet its capacities are irreplaceable.

Salary and years of education are typically positively correlated, and grade-point average and the number of hours of television watched per day are typically negatively correlated.

<h3>Psychological perspectives</h3>
  • The strength of an association between two variables is referred to as a correlation in psychology.
  • Two variables moving in the same direction indicate a positive correlation. In other words, a positive correlation occurs when a rise in one measure is followed by a rise in another.
  • If there is a negative correlation, the variables are moving in the opposite direction. When two variables have a negative correlation, changes in one cause changes in the other and vice versa.
  • The correlation between salary and years of schooling is normally positive, but the correlation between grade point average and daily television viewing is typically negative.

What are the 5 reasons productivity is difficult to improve in the service sector?
Tanzania [10]

The ability of an organisation to generate a good or a service is measured by its productivity. The total number of finished items can be used as proof by businesses that create things, but it is notoriously difficult to assess the productivity of the service industry.

5 Important Reasons for low productivity in service industries

1. Usually time-consuming (counseling, teaching)

2. typically concentrated on distinctive personal qualities or desires ( investment advice)

3. frequently an intellectual task carried out by experts (medical diagnosis)

4. Frequently challenging to automate and mechanise (a haircut)

5. evaluating quality is frequently challenging (performance of a law firm)

The circle theorems include:

  • The angle at the center is twice the angle that's at the circumference.
  • The angle in a semicircle is a right angle.
  • Angles in the same segment are equal.
  • The opposite angles in a cyclic quadrilateral equal 180°.

<h3>How to explain the theorem?</h3>

It should be noted that circle theorems are simply about finding the arc lengths, angles, and areas of the sector of the circle.

Some of the theorems include the angle at the center is twice the angle that's at the circumference, the angle in a semicircle is a right angle, etc.

The circle theorem can be used in real life application by a photographer to focus his lens. The radius of the lens will be used to determine the focal length. Also, it should be noted that the aperture of the camera depends on the diameter of the lens.
